Inhoudsopgave:

SkateHub-knipperlichten voor skateboard - Ajarnpa
SkateHub-knipperlichten voor skateboard - Ajarnpa

Video: SkateHub-knipperlichten voor skateboard - Ajarnpa

Video: SkateHub-knipperlichten voor skateboard - Ajarnpa
Video: Внутренние внутренние батареи и аккумулятор: самобалансирующийся двухколесный самокат См. ! 2024, November
Anonim
SkateHub-knipperlichten voor skateboard
SkateHub-knipperlichten voor skateboard
SkateHub-knipperlichten voor skateboard
SkateHub-knipperlichten voor skateboard

"Deze instructable is gemaakt om te voldoen aan de projectvereiste van de Makecourse aan de University of South Florida (www.makecourse.com)"

De Skate Hub is een functioneel knipperlicht om aankomende voetgangers aan te geven welke kant je op gaat, net als een auto. Het wordt bestuurd via een arduino uno r3 die een usb-poort heeft in plaats van de standaard printerkabel. Het grootste deel van dit project is 3D-geprint, dus je hebt ook toegang tot een 3D-printer nodig. Ik zal alle bestanden toegankelijk maken om te downloaden.

Benodigdheden

Arduino Uno r3

Breadboard stroomrail

startkabels

2: 8x8 dot matrix LED met MCU-module

2: servo's

mijn ontvanger

op afstand

Stap 1: Stap 1: Schrijf uw code

Stap één van het proces is om de code te schrijven en wat deze zal doen. Hier is de volgende code die ik heb gebruikt:

create.arduino.cc/editor/calfano/ce2df461-…

Enkele aandachtspunten:

De pijlafbeelding is gemaakt met binair om de pijl te tekenen. De 1 betekent dat het aan staat en de 0 dat het uit staat.

De servo's beginnen in de neerwaartse positie zodra de arduino wordt ingeschakeld.

Het LCD-scherm kan alle functies afdrukken die vanaf de afstandsbediening worden uitgevoerd.

De knipperlichten knipperen vanwege de for-lus die de aan en uit lampjes van de matrix herhaalt.

De afstandsbediening krijgt de signalen op basis van de verschillende knoppen. Zoals je kunt zien, is het zo becommentarieerd dat je kunt zien welke knop welke is.

Stap 2: Bedrading

Bedrading kan hier een beetje lastig worden, ik zou aanraden om de componenten buiten het hoofdframe te bedraden en ze daarna in te voeren.

De bedrading bestaat uit de arduino uno en een breadboard-stroomrail. Om een stroomrail te krijgen, scheurt u gewoon de +- kant van een kleine tot middelgrote breadboard.

1. Voer vanaf de Arduino een jumper van de 5v naar de positieve rail van het breadboard en voer vervolgens een jumper van de grond naar het negatieve op het breadboard

2. Laten we beginnen met de servo's: servo's hebben 3 draden. de bruine draad is massa, de rode draad is 5v en de oranje is pin 7 voor de ene knipperlicht en 6 voor de andere.

3: De 8x8-matrix: VCC is verbonden met 5v, GND is verbonden met aarde, DIN gaat naar pin 11, CLK gaat naar pin 9, en CS gaat naar pin10. Sluit daarna de andere kant van die 8x8-matrix aan om verbinding te maken met de tweede 8x8-matrix. Zorg ervoor dat ze in dezelfde poorten gaan!

4: Het LCD-scherm: VCC gaat naar 5v GND gaat naar aarde en sluit SDA en SCL aan op de bovenste pinnen van de Arduino die dienovereenkomstig zijn gelabeld.

5: De stroombron komt van een standaard krachtsteen die klein is. Ik heb de mijne van Walmart.

:

Stap 3: Afdrukken en monteren

Afdrukken en monteren
Afdrukken en monteren
Afdrukken en monteren
Afdrukken en monteren
Afdrukken en monteren
Afdrukken en monteren

Print alle onderdelen uit die in de map zitten:

drive.google.com/open?id=1M9xluvCCzqiqy8BI…

Alle stukjes passen mooi in elkaar, lijm de LCD-houder gewoon superlijm, print de servobevestigingen uit en lijm die ook op hun plaats.

Plaats alle bedradingscomponenten erin, lijm de ontvanger op de bovenkant en VEEL PLEZIER MET SCHAATSEN!

Aanbevolen: